Can some suggest me the F5 GTM/LTM Configuration for the following requirement
I am running same web application (www.example.com)running both HTTP and HTTPS in two datacenters (Site1 and Site2) using F5 GTM's and LTM's and loadbalancing in Round robin fashion between both the sites.
Performing SSL offloading for Https Application
Site 1
Virtual-Site1 - 1.1.1.1
Pool-site1 -
Member1
Member2
Site 2
Virtual-Site2 - 2.2.2.1
Pool-site1 -
Member1
Member2
As a result of the DNS caching in the client browsers/Book marking the webpages the traffic will directed to the failed site in Case of failure of Member 1 and Member 2 in the site1 .
How do we need to fix the issues with DNS caching or book marking for HTTP and HTTPS Traffic.
What are recommended Configurations for -
Http Redirect ??
Http Fallback ??

bookmarking a page saves the name, not the ip, so that shouldn't be a problem. You have system cache, which most current OS's honor TTL, then you have browser caches, none of which honor TTL (last I checked, IE through 7 cached for 30 minutes, FF for 1 minute, not sure on Chrome)
